IDEA控制台【清除】【启动】【停止】按钮导航栏消失

1.在视图选项卡中,鼠标右键,勾选工具条(其他试图同理)

### 自定义 IntelliJ IDEA 控制台输出 对于希望修改 IntelliJ IDEA 中项目成功启动时显示的信息或画面的需求,可以通过调整应用程序的日志记录配置来实现这一目标。通常情况下,控制台输出的内容由运行的应用程序本身决定,而非 IDE 的内置特性。 #### 使用日志框架定制输出信息 如果应用基于 Java 构建,则可以利用诸如 Logback 或者 SLF4J 这样的日志库来自定义消息。具体做法是在项目的 `logback.xml` 文件中定义特定模式的转换器,从而改变发送到标准错误流 (stderr) 和标准输出流(stdout)的数据格式[^1]。 ```xml <configuration> <!-- 定义一个自定义的PatternLayoutEncoder --> <encoder class="ch.qos.logback.classic.encoder.PatternLayoutEncoder"> <pattern>%d{HH:mm:ss.SSS} [%thread] %-5level %logger{36} - %msg%n</pattern> </encoder> <!-- 设置根级别为INFO,并指定appender --> <root level="info"> <appender-ref ref="STDOUT"/> </root> <!-- STDOUT appender 输出至console --> <appender name="STDOUT" class="ch.qos.logback.core.ConsoleAppender"> <target>System.out</target> <encoder> <pattern>=== Custom Startup Message ===%nYour application has started successfully at %date%n===============================%n</pattern> </encoder> </appender> </configuration> ``` 上述 XML 片段展示了如何设置当应用程序正常启动后向控制台打印一条带有时间戳的成功通知。请注意替换 `%date` 变量以适应具体的日期格式需求。 另外一种方法是直接在 Spring Boot 应用中的 `application.properties` 或 `application.yml` 配置文件里加入如下属性: ```properties spring.main.banner-mode=off logging.pattern.console=Custom startup message: Your application is now running. ``` 这会关闭默认横幅并替换成简单的文本字符串作为新的欢迎词[^2]。 需要注意的是,这些改动仅影响应用程序本身的日志行为;它们不会改变其他类型的输出(比如异常堆栈跟踪)。因此,确保所作变更符合预期效果的最佳方式就是测试不同的场景下产生的输出结果。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值